BLUEJAYS COME UP SHORT IN FINAL MATCHUP OF THE SEASON

HILLSBORO, Kan. - The Tabor College tennis teams wrapped up their 2024 season at home with a hard-fought matchup against Oklahoma Wesleyan University. The men's team narrowly fell 4-3 in a thrilling contest, while the women's team faced a tough opponent in a 7-0 loss.


Men's Match Recap: Tabor 3

The Bluejays men's team came out strong in doubles play, picking up a win at #3 where Alexandre Boljesic and John Ferley posted a 6-4 victory. OKWU claimed the doubles point after winning the matches at #1 and #2.

In singles play, the Bluejays made a strong push:

  • Ko Osuga earned a straight-set win at #1, 6-3, 6-4.

  • Ethan Kutz dominated at #3 with a commanding 6-1, 6-1 performance.

  • Peter Jost handled his opponent at #5, winning 6-2, 6-2.

With the match tied at 3-3, the deciding point came down to the #4 singles line. Despite a strong effort, Alexandre Boljesic fell in a tight battle, 6-3, 7-6(0), as Tabor came up just short.

Additional singles matches included John Ferley at #6 and Jake Goertzen at #2.


Women's Match Recap: OKWU 7, Tabor 0

The Bluejays women's team faced a tough OKWU lineup and fell 7-0 in their season finale.

With a short roster, Tabor forfeited the #3 doubles and #6 singles positions. On the court:

  • In doubles, Fiorella Villa and Allison Johnson fell 6-0 at #1, while Cassidy Boyer and Margaret Bates dropped a 6-0 match at #2.

  • In singles, OKWU swept all five contested matches in straight sets. Representing the Bluejays were Villa (#1), Johnson (#2), Piper Foegen (#3), Bates (#4), and Boyer (#5).


With these results, both Tabor squads conclude their 2024 season. The men's team showed impressive depth and resilience in a close contest, while the women continued to fight through adversity with heart and determination. The match marked the final home appearance for the Bluejays this year, bringing a close to another season of growth and grit on the court.
